I have swapped a 2.3 disi from a 2007 CX7 into a MX5 Mk3/NC the swap is near enough complete, the car is running and slowly working through issues here and there - latest being a faulty EGR valve with a replacement on its way.
So, with the above said here is a list of modifications
Cone filter
shorter run from intake to turbo
FMIC which I think is a little bigger than stock
Longer run from turbo to TB and not as straight as I would like due to space and a longitudinal engine position.
mx5 kraken top mounted turbo exhaust manifold
Custom downpipe - no pre-warm cat - not ideal flow, again down to position and space
second O2 sensor now mounted after main cat under the car
Aircon delete
balance shaft delete
obviously no longer 4WD and just RWD
The rest of the engine is stock as it came out from the CX7 - ECU, dash, electronics, ABS - all from the donor car.
I have done all this myself to keep the costs down as much as possible
With the above said, I am now looking to get everything working better, up until now I have been using forscan to data log everything (didn't know there was a free versatune logging option) as I have said above I am working through small issues to get things up and running as expected.
List of currently known issues
EGR CEL - tried cleaning this but still throwing an error, got a new one on its way
LTFT is + 25%
ABS pump - stability control keeps kicking in on corners
4WD module light error (to be expected!)
twice now where I have had a very sudden loss of power jerking the car when doing a slightly hard pull (avoiding hard WOT until I have got things running better)
possible exhaust leak (sounds a bit louder than when I first put the exhaust in so one of the welds may of cracked - will be testing this soon)
it passed its MOT here in the uk and have probably done a couple 100 miles so far in total over the last few months.
All I can say at this point though - MUCH faster than the stock 2.0 that came in the MX5!

I was hoping I wouldn't need to get a tune, money being the limiting factor as dyno and expert costs are rather high, but this is my first time actually working on a car, I learned everything I needed so far, so I am not above learning how to tune.
So before I go put down a wad of cash on versatune I have a few questions
1. My main concern at the moment is that LTFT, the AFR is coming back as expected - with the modified intake would this be a possible cause for the high LTFT? the MAF sensor is the original and has been cleaned - found a boost leak and fixed that but didn't change the trims
2a. Using the versatuna full do you have access to the ABS pump data - can this be modified?
My current issue is depending on the steering angle and the speed the stability control keeps kicking in, only has happened at lower speed and tighter corners (kicks in around 20 mph) I am trying to work through this issue and I know after taking it for a 30+ mile drive that after a while the ABS unit throws an error and disables the stability control until error codes are reset. I have the original MX5 ABS too but when fitting this a VIN mismatch error occurred (was expecting something like this) but my plan is to read and compare between the 2 and modify it as such
2b. The CX7's ABS pump also has a TSC disable switch - this I was disappointed with as I assumed this would be the same as the MX5's DCS disable switch - it is not! the TSC seems to re-enable after you go above a certain speed

3. I am not really after anything more at this point from the engine (maybe in the future but from what I am told the limiting factor on these engines is the fuel delivery (HPFP & injectors, if is the case the HPFP may be an issue anyway due to once again, space, it's all super tight fitting back there) apart from fuel economy though, running at +25% fuel trim with this reduce the lifespan of the engine? and thus will it be worth spending all this time needed to learn to tune - everywhere I read they say leave to an expert - how hard is it?
4. If I am to learn (and may help go to answer the above question), where to start? Is there any good initial information on tuning and using versatune? from my understanding tuning can be a complex things that mix together to get a complete package and know if you push too far things can go terribly wrong!
5. EGR delete, this is where more of the thought of late for tuning has come in, near enough everywhere I have read the only thing for the EGR delete is the CEL comes on, however I did read that there might be a EGR table that the ECU mixes to adjust for an open/closed EGR valve, is this the case for this platform or is it just throwing the CEL only?
6. I know this is a long shot at this point without any log data but has anyone got an initial thought on the sudeen loss of power - this concerns me a fair bit as its not just like it stops accelerating but feels like its actualy slowing the car downa and jurking it a fair bit, I have at this point been unable to log this issue (and not sure what causes it I am unsure on everything I need to log to identify it), left this question to last as its a shot in the dark and still slowly working through all the other issues in case they are the root cause.
